Winter Vegetable Casserole Recipe

  • Prep Time: 15 minutes
  • Cook Time: 30 minutes
  • Total Time: 45 minutes
  • Yield: 6 servings
  • Category: Main Dish
  • Method: Baking
  • Cuisine: American
  • Diet: Vegetarian

Description

A comforting winter vegetable casserole featuring a hearty mix of broccoli, cauliflower, carrots, and potatoes baked in a creamy, seasoned sauce topped with melted cheese. This easy-to-make dish is perfect for cozy family dinners and offers a warm, flavorful way to enjoy seasonal vegetables.


Ingredients

Scale

Vegetables

  • 2 cups chopped broccoli
  • 2 cups chopped cauliflower
  • 1 cup diced carrots
  • 1 cup diced potatoes

Seasoning and Sauce

  • 1 cup cream
  • 1 teaspoon garlic powder
  • 1 teaspoon onion powder
  • Salt, to taste
  • Pepper, to taste
  • 1 cup grated cheese


Instructions

  1. Preheat Oven: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C) to prepare for baking the casserole.
  2. Combine Vegetables: In a large bowl, mix together the chopped broccoli, cauliflower, diced carrots, and diced potatoes.
  3. Prepare Cream Mixture: In a separate bowl, whisk together the cream, garlic powder, onion powder, salt, and pepper to create a flavorful sauce.
  4. Mix Vegetables and Sauce: Pour the cream mixture over the vegetables and stir until all vegetables are evenly coated.
  5. Assemble Casserole: Transfer the vegetable and cream mixture into a baking dish, spreading it out evenly. Sprinkle the grated cheese evenly over the top.
  6. Bake: Place the baking dish in the preheated oven and bake for 30 minutes, or until the vegetables are tender and the cheese has melted and become bubbly.

Notes

  • For a richer flavor, use half-and-half or whole cream.
  • Feel free to substitute cheese types such as cheddar, mozzarella, or a blend for varied taste.
  • Add herbs like thyme or rosemary for extra aroma.
  • This casserole can be prepared ahead and refrigerated before baking.
  • Adjust seasoning according to taste preference for salt and pepper.
